Web21 jun. 2024 · Peripheral artery disease is related to reduced blood flow to the limbs. So, medicines may be given to improve blood flow. Aspirin or another medication, such as clopidogrel (Plavix), may be used to prevent blood clotting. Medications for leg pain. The drug cilostazol thins the blood and widens blood vessels. Web28 mei 2024 · How Serious Is A Blocked Iliac Artery? Depending on the quantity of plaque, atherosclerosis in the iliac arteries may reduce blood flow to the feet and legs, making walking unpleasant. PAD raises your chances of having a stroke, having a heart attack, or having to have a limb amputated.
